Laredo Board Adjusts Salary Schedule

Apr 26, 2018 | Headline News

The Laredo R-7 Board of Education took action on several personnel items during a special meeting on Wednesday night.
According to information provided by Administrator Misty Foster, the board added three more stops to the salary schedule for teachers having a master’s degree. The schedule is now capped at 25 years at the master’s level and 15 years at the bachelor’s degree level.
The board approved a 2.5 percent increase in salary for Mrs. Foster. Her salary for the 2018-19 school year will be $57,785.
An extra duty contract was approved for Shelly Burress as the I-Ready program coordinator. Interviews with candidates for the secretary/bookkeeper position were held, with an announcement to be made at a later date.
The board voted to pay up to $400 per employee for health insurance next year, with three options being available. Mike Keith Insurance will continue to be the district provider.
The board discussed transportation, but took no action.
The next regular meeting of the board is scheduled for 6 p.m. on Monday, May 14 at the school.
Princeton R-5
The Princeton R-5 Board of Education met in closed session on Wednesday morning for personnel.
According to Board Secretary Christy Stockman, there was no announcement from the meeting.
The next meeting of the board is scheduled for Monday, May 14.
